St Andrews Close is in Dinnington, Sheffield and in Rotherham district. S25 2SH is located in the Dinnington elect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Rother Valley. This postcode has been in use since 1997-06-01.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around St Andrews Close was 71.0 per 1,000 residents, which is 26.9% higher than the Anston & Woodsetts average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.
St Andrews Close has the 28th highest crime rate of 84 local areas in Anston & Woodsetts and the 427th highest crime rate of 870 local areas in Rotherham .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 22.6 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-14.6%.

Households in this area have a lower level of wealth compared to the average household in England and Wales. 89% of analyzed areas in England and Wales have higher average household annual income than this area.
